Course Details
• Fundamentals of Triathlon Performance Nutrition: An introductory unit covering the basics of sports nutrition and its application to triathlon performance.
• Carbohydrates and Triathlon: Examining the role of carbohydrates in fueling triathlon performance, including pre-race, during-race, and post-race strategies.
• Proteins and Triathlon: Understanding the importance of proteins in muscle recovery and adaptation for triathletes.
• Fats and Triathlon Performance: Examining the role of dietary fats in endurance performance and overall health.
• Hydration and Electrolyte Balance in Triathlon: Learning about hydration needs, sweat rates, and electrolyte balance for optimal triathlon performance.
• Supplementation for Triathletes: Evaluating the scientific basis for supplement use in triathlon, including vitamins, minerals, and performance-enhancing supplements.
• Nutrition Periodization for Triathlon: Understanding the concept of periodization in triathlon nutrition, aligning nutrition strategies with training phases.
• Practical Applications of Triathlon Nutrition: Applying theoretical knowledge of triathlon nutrition to real-life situations, including race day planning and fueling.
• Individualized Nutrition Strategies for Triathlon Performance: Assessing and implementing individualized nutrition plans to optimize triathlon performance.
